Queens Park Rangers Part Ways with Head Coach Marti Cifuentes

In a significant turn of events for Queens Park Rangers (QPR), the club has announced that head coach Marti Cifuentes has parted ways with the Championship team. Following a challenging season that culminated in a disheartening 5-0 defeat against Burnley, the decision to place Cifuentes on gardening leave was made, leading to his eventual exit. This article delves into the circumstances surrounding Cifuentes’ departure, his impact on the club, and what the future may hold for QPR.

The Context of Cifuentes’ Departure

Marti Cifuentes, aged 42, took the reins at QPR two years ago. His appointment was met with optimism, especially as he was tasked with navigating the club through turbulent waters. Initially, he managed to stabilize the team, ensuring they remained in the Championship during his first season. However, the recent campaign has not been as favorable, prompting a reevaluation of his position.

A Disappointing Season

The 2023-24 season was marred by inconsistency and resulted in QPR finishing lower in the league table than expected. The final home game, a crushing defeat against Burnley, acted as a catalyst for the club's management to reassess their coaching staff. Cifuentes' tactical decisions and player management were scrutinized as the team struggled to find form.

Gardening Leave: A Temporary Solution

Placing Cifuentes on gardening leave was a strategic move by the club. This decision allowed QPR to evaluate the situation further while providing the coach with some time away from the pressures of the job. Assistant coaches Kevin Betsy and Xavi Calm took charge for the final match of the season, which ended in a narrow 1-0 victory over Sunderland, providing a bittersweet conclusion to Cifuentes' tenure.
